#4dbddf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4dbddf is composed of 30.2% red, 74.1% green and 87.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.5% cyan, 15.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 194 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#4dbddf color hex could be obtained by blending #9affff with #007bbf.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#4dbddf color description : Soft cyan.
#4dbddf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4dbddf has RGB values of R:77, G:189, B:223 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 5094879.
